在浩瀚的以太坊宇宙中,存在着一些神秘莫测的“黑洞”地址,它们像宇宙中的黑洞一样,一旦资产被发送至这些地址,便仿佛石沉大海,杳无音信,无法被任何人(包括所有者)再次转移或使用,这些地址通常由一长串特定的字符组成,如最著名的黑洞地址 0x0000000000000000000000000000000000000000(以太坊创世块预留的“burn”地址)或 0xd8dA6BF26964aF9D7eEd9e03E53415D37aA96045( Vitalik Buterin 早期用于销毁 ETH 的地址,后成为著名的销毁地址),它们引发了社区的好奇与猜测:以太坊黑洞地址究竟是如何形成的?更重要的是,它们真的能被“解密”吗?

以太坊黑洞地址的成因:并非“加密”,而是“设计”或“事故”

要探讨“解密”,首先需要理解这些地址为何会成为“黑洞”,以太坊黑洞地址的形成主要有以下几种原因:

  1. 无私地址/销毁地址(Burn Address):这是最常见的一种,开发者或社区有意将资产发送到一个没有私钥、无法控制的地址,目的是永久性地将资产从流通中移除,类似于“销毁”,某些代币的销毁机制会将代币发送到固定的黑洞地址,这类地址的“黑洞”属性是其设计初衷,并非加密后的谜题。
  2. 智能合约漏洞:早期的一些智能合约存在严重漏洞,攻击者或操作者可能因代码错误导致资产被永久锁定在合约中,无法提取,这种情况下,合约地址本身就成了事实上的“黑洞”。
  3. 错误的地址输入:用户在转账时,可能因输入错误(如拼写错误、缺少字符等)将资产发送到一个不存在的、无人拥有私钥的地址,以太坊地址校验机制虽然能检测无效格式,但无法确保地址“存在”且“属于某人”。
  4. 丢失的私钥:如果某个地址的私钥永久丢失,而该地址中又有资产,那么该地址对于其所有者而言,功能上就等同于一个黑洞,因为无法再动用其中的资产。

“解密”以太坊黑洞地址:一个极其困难的挑战

既然黑洞地址的形成原因多样,解密”它们的可能性也因成因而异,我们需要明确,“解密”在这里通常指的是找到一种方法从黑洞地址中取出资产,而不是破解某种加密算法(因为地址本身是公钥的哈希,并非加密数据)。

  1. 对于无私地址/销毁地址:理论上“不可解密”

    这类地址的“黑洞”属性是其核心设计,要“解密”它们,意味着要违背其销毁资产的初衷,如果要将销毁的ETH“解密”出来,就需要以太坊网络的共识机制发生根本性改变,例如通过一个极其困难的社会共识(如所有矿工/验证者同意)或硬分叉来“回滚”交易或“解锁”特定地址,这在去中心化的公链中几乎是不可能的,因为它违背了区块链的不可篡改和确定性原则,这类地址的“解密”更像是一个哲学和社会问题,而非技术问题。

  2. 对于智能合约漏洞导致的黑洞:理论上有可能,实践极难

    • 如果黑洞是由于智能合约漏洞导致的,那么理论上,如果能够找到并利用新的漏洞,或者通过社区共识发起一次“软分叉”或“硬分叉”来修复漏洞并返还资产,那么就有可能“解密”。
    • 这面临着巨大挑战:
      • 漏洞发现:对于复杂且老旧的合约,重新发现并利用漏洞可能非常困难。
      • 共识协调:软分叉需要绝大多数矿工/验证者支持,硬分叉则需要社区高度共识,过程复杂且风险极高,容易导致分叉。
      • 先例问题:一旦允许“解锁”某个因漏洞而锁定的地址,可能会引发滥用,削弱区块链的安全性。
    • 以太坊社区历史上曾对重大漏洞(如The DAO事件)进行过硬分叉,但这属于极端特例,且引发了巨大争议(导致了以太坊经典ETC的诞生)。
  3. 对于错误地址输入或丢失私钥:几乎不可能“解密”

    • 错误地址:资产一旦发送到错误的、无主地址,由于区块链的匿名性和去中心化特性,几乎不可能追溯并找回,除非接收方(巧合的是那个错误地址的“主人”)主动归还,否则技术上无
      随机配图
      解。
    • 丢失私钥:私钥是控制地址的唯一凭证,如果私钥永久丢失,根据现代密码学,从公钥(或地址)反推私钥是计算上不可行的,需要天文数字的时间和计算资源,实际上等同于不可能。

未来的可能性与警示

尽管“解密”大多数以太坊黑洞地址希望渺茫,但未来并非完全没有一丝可能性:

  • 量子计算的威胁(与机遇?):理论上,强大的量子计算机可能会破解目前基于椭圆曲线加密的公私钥体系,但这对于“黑洞地址”而言,更像是一个“双刃剑”,如果量子计算能从地址反推出私钥,那么那些因私钥丢失而形成的黑洞或许有被“打开”的一天,但同时,它也会威胁到整个区块链体系的安全,量子计算目前远未达到这种水平,且区块链社区也在积极研究抗量子密码学。
  • 新型共识机制或协议升级:未来可能出现更灵活、更安全的共识机制或协议升级,允许在特定条件下对某些历史状态进行有限的修正,但这需要极高的社区共识和极其严格的条件限制。

以太坊黑洞地址的形成,多数是出于设计(销毁)、事故(漏洞、误操作)或无奈(私钥丢失),所谓的“解密”,在大多数情况下并非破解某种密码,而是要对抗区块链的核心特性:不可篡改、去中心化和确定性。

对于设计为销毁的黑洞地址,“解密”违背其初衷,几乎不可能;对于因漏洞或私钥丢失导致的黑洞,“解密”在技术上面临巨大挑战,在实践中也需付出极高的社会成本和共识成本,且风险极高。

与其幻想“解密”黑洞,不如更加强调风险防范:用户在转账时务必仔细核对地址,开发者应审慎编写智能合约,私钥务必妥善保管,以太坊黑洞地址,更像是这个新兴加密世界的一面镜子,映照出技术的力量、人性的弱点以及去中心化系统的深刻哲理——有些“失去”,或许真的是永恒。